Overview

Explore a thought-provoking conference talk from DefCamp 2015 that delves into misleading implementations compromising privacy and information security. Gain insights into the critical issues surrounding data protection and cybersecurity as presented at one of Central and Eastern Europe's most significant hacking and information security conferences. Learn about the latest research and practices in the INFOSEC field, and understand how seemingly innocuous implementations can potentially jeopardize sensitive information. Discover the importance of robust security measures and the need for constant vigilance in an increasingly interconnected digital landscape. Access additional resources, including presentation slides and archives, to further enhance your understanding of these crucial topics in the realm of cybersecurity.
